package com.espertech.esper.epl.expression.ops;
import com.espertech.esper.epl.expression.core.ExprConstantNode;
import com.espertech.esper.epl.expression.core.ExprConstantNodeImpl;
import com.espertech.esper.epl.expression.core.ExprNodeUtility;
import com.espertech.esper.util.support.SupportExprValidationContextFactory;
import junit.framework.TestCase;
public class TestExprConstantNode extends TestCase {
private ExprConstantNode constantNode;
public void setUp() {
constantNode = new ExprConstantNodeImpl("5");
}
public void testGetType() throws Exception {
assertEquals(String.class, constantNode.getConstantType());
constantNode = new ExprConstantNodeImpl(null);
assertNull(constantNode.getConstantType());
}
public void testValidate() throws Exception {
constantNode.validate(SupportExprValidationContextFactory.makeEmpty());
}
public void testEvaluate() {
assertEquals("5", constantNode.getConstantValue(null));
}
public void testToExpressionString() throws Exception {
constantNode = new ExprConstantNodeImpl("5");
assertEquals("\"5\"", ExprNodeUtility.toExpressionStringMinPrecedenceSafe(constantNode));
constantNode = new ExprConstantNodeImpl(10);
assertEquals("10", ExprNodeUtility.toExpressionStringMinPrecedenceSafe(constantNode));
}
public void testEqualsNode() {
assertTrue(constantNode.equalsNode(new ExprConstantNodeImpl("5"), false));
assertFalse(constantNode.equalsNode(new ExprOrNode(), false));
assertFalse(constantNode.equalsNode(new ExprConstantNodeImpl(null), false));
assertFalse(constantNode.equalsNode(new ExprConstantNodeImpl(3), false));
constantNode = new ExprConstantNodeImpl(null);
assertTrue(constantNode.equalsNode(new ExprConstantNodeImpl(null), false));
}
}
